Usage Note
Clause is a legal and contractual term for a specific provision within a document. Common compounds include clause de non-concurrence ('non-compete clause') and clause résolutoire ('termination clause'). In grammar, it can also refer to a syntactic clause, though proposition is more common in that context.
Examples
"Ce contrat contient une clause de confidentialité stricte."
Natural Translation
This contract contains a strict confidentiality clause.
